So this story starts crappy. I bought my bike from my neighbor. It is an 08. I didn't know at the time but.....it has ABS wheels and and instrument cluster. I know the bike is a fraud. So a while back I had someone pull in front of me and I had to ditch the bike. My wiring harness got shredded do I bought a new one and tired the bike down. She runs perfect now but I have no speedometer. The sensor was never hit. It's not scratched. Any ideas on electrical tests I can do before buying a sensor or other parts?

What he said ^ . The speedo sensor resides near the counter shaft sprocket.Did that area sustain any damage? Or the wiring route from there to the speedo? Wire can be checked with an' ohm meter,maybe start there, its a free test.Then move on: Lift the azz of yer bike up with a rear stand,start bike up,put in gear,check wire for a signal. I think this electrical gremlin only could have 1 or more of these 3 issues. Speedo,wiring,or sensor.
Should be an' effortless and low cost make it right type deal.
